When you invest into a casino you kind of invest into bitcoin as well anyway. By logic you buy bitcoin and than give that bitcoin to a casino, which means your money could be increasing in value (dollar value) even while not making any profit if bitcoin price goes up.

People are basically double dipping while investing into a casino because they could make a profit from both the casino profits and also on top of that the increasing price of bitcoin. Of course there is no guarantee on both of them, it could go wrong pretty quickly if a casino loses money and you lose as well and than bitcoin drops as well which would result with bad losses for you, it could however both go up or it could be one goes up one goes down, all of these are quite possible and risks you take while investing into a casino.

When you invest into a casino you kind of invest into bitcoin as well anyway. By logic you buy bitcoin and than give that bitcoin to a casino, which means your money could be increasing in value (dollar value) even while not making any profit if bitcoin price goes up.

People are basically double dipping while investing into a casino because they could make a profit from both the casino profits and also on top of that the increasing price of bitcoin. Of course there is no guarantee on both of them, it could go wrong pretty quickly if a casino loses money and you lose as well and than bitcoin drops as well which would result with bad losses for you, it could however both go up or it could be one goes up one goes down, all of these are quite possible and risks you take while investing into a casino.

OP was referring to those house profits. Whenever the casino wins, investors earn from their HE. Likewise, loses if casino loses.

While there's some degree of truth to the BTC price; you gain more BTC if the prices dip.
I don't know how you make more money while bitcoin prices go down? I mean don't get me wrong I am not saying you don't, I am saying I don't know how. To my knowledge if you put lets say 10 bitcoins into a casino and the casino makes a profit of 10% than you have 11 bitcoin, and lets say bitcoin worth 3500 when you start, you put in 35 thousand dollars for the casino.

Now while you invested casino made profit so instead of 35 thousand dollars now you have 38500 dollars because you have 11 instead of 10, however if bitcoin goes to 4 thousand dollars at the same time you will have 44000 thousand dollars instead of 38500 dollars.

So, you see when you invest you double invest, both to the casino and to the bitcoin price at the same time. Of course my calculation could be wrong, I just don't know how you could profit while bitcoin is going down.

If you have enough money you can used it an busines.there are some gambling sites offers investment one of them: www.playamo.com.they offered in  casino up to 100%.  i never used before, but some of my known people used it.

Firstly you made a mistake in giving the link, secondly can you give a direct link to the investment page of playamo? I'm a player at that site since some time ago although I'm not really active playing there, but I have never heard that playamo offers investment to their bankroll. I have never seen any casinos similar to playamo offers investment, most gambling sites that accept investment are pure bitcoin/crypto gambling site such as Bitvest, Bustabit, Bit-Exo, etc.
Lastly, what do you mean by investment up to 100%? It seems that you do not really know to differentiate between investment and deposit bonus.
